A beige bra top can be surprisingly versatile when it is styled as part of a complete, balanced outfit. Its soft neutral color works with denim, tailoring, linen, leather, and flowing skirts, while the cropped shape adds a modern focal point. The key is choosing proportions that make you feel comfortable. High-rise bottoms create coverage, structured layers add polish, and relaxed shirts make the top easier to wear casually. Current outfit inspiration frequently combines fitted neutral tops with wide-leg pants, maxi skirts, jeans, sneakers, and oversized blazers. 1. Beige Bra Top With Wide-Leg Trousers

Pair a fitted beige bra top with high-waisted, wide-leg trousers for a clean outfit that balances shape and volume. Black pants create strong contrast, while chocolate brown, cream, or taupe trousers produce a softer neutral palette. Look for a waistband that reaches close to the bottom of the top if you prefer less exposed skin. Add an oversized blazer for extra coverage and structure. Pointed pumps or heeled sandals can lengthen the silhouette, but minimal leather sneakers make the outfit more relaxed. Complete the look with a structured shoulder bag, small hoop earrings, and a simple watch. Petite women can choose a slightly shorter trouser hem, while taller women may enjoy a floor-skimming length.
2. Beige Bra Top With Blue Jeans And Blazer

Nothing makes a beige bra top feel more wearable than dependable blue jeans and a relaxed blazer. Choose straight-leg or slightly loose high-rise denim to create an easy, balanced shape. Medium-wash jeans feel casual, while dark indigo denim makes the combination look more polished. Layer a black, cream, camel, or subtly checked blazer over the top. The jacket provides coverage without hiding the outfit’s modern proportions. Finish with pointed ankle boots, slingback flats, or clean white sneakers, depending on the occasion. A leather belt helps connect the jeans with the shoes and bag. For more support, select a bra top with wider straps, molded cups, or a longer band beneath the bust.
3. Beige Bra Top With Satin Midi Skirt

Soft movement and a gentle sheen make a satin midi skirt an elegant partner for a beige bra top. Try ivory, champagne, mocha, rust, or black for an easy color combination. A high-rise skirt with a bias-cut shape will skim the body without overwhelming the fitted top. If you want additional coverage, add a lightweight cardigan or cropped blazer that ends near the waist. Strappy sandals keep the outfit refined, while simple sneakers give it a casual daytime direction. Carry a compact shoulder bag and choose delicate jewelry rather than several statement pieces. Seamless undergarments can help the satin fall smoothly. This outfit can be adjusted for different body shapes by changing the skirt’s rise, length, and amount of drape.
4. Beige Bra Top With Linen Pants And Cardigan

On a bright summer day, breathable linen separates can make a beige bra top feel relaxed and practical. Style it with high-waisted white, oatmeal, or light brown linen pants in a straight or wide-leg cut. Add a lightweight cardigan that can be worn open, buttoned loosely, or tied around the shoulders. Flat leather sandals or woven slides continue the natural, understated mood. Finish the look with a roomy raffia tote, simple sunglasses, and small gold earrings. Because linen is naturally relaxed, a structured bra top can prevent the outfit from appearing shapeless. If you prefer more coverage, choose a longer-line top and pants with a wide waistband. Petite wearers can select cropped linen pants to keep the proportions balanced.
5. Beige Bra Top With Cargo Pants And Sneakers

A fitted beige bra top looks fresh against the practical shape of cargo pants. Choose olive, khaki, black, or stone-colored cargos with a high or mid-rise waistband. A straight or softly tapered leg is easy to style, while wider parachute-inspired pants create a stronger streetwear look. Add a cropped utility jacket or oversized zip hoodie when you need another layer. Chunky sneakers bring energy to the outfit, although sleek low-profile trainers offer a more minimal finish. A nylon crossbody bag and simple sunglasses keep the accessories functional. Keep the bra top relatively plain so the cargo pockets remain the main detail. This proportion also works well across sizes because the defined top balances the volume of the pants.
6. Beige Bra Top With Black Trousers And Leather Jacket

For an outfit with crisp contrast, combine a beige bra top with tailored black trousers and a black leather jacket. The soft top lightens the darker pieces, while the jacket adds a strong outer layer. High-waisted trousers with front pleats provide coverage and create an elongated line. Choose a longer jacket for a relaxed appearance or a cropped jacket to emphasize the waist. Pointed boots, loafers, or minimal heels can complete the outfit without adding unnecessary color. Carry a structured black bag and use silver or gold jewelry as a subtle highlight. If traditional leather feels too heavy, choose a lightweight alternative with a smooth finish. A square-neck or scoop-neck bra top will keep the layered neckline simple and uncluttered.
7. Beige Bra Top With White Maxi Skirt

A white maxi skirt brings an airy, feminine quality to a neutral beige bra top. Choose a flowing cotton skirt for casual days or a streamlined column shape for a cleaner appearance. A high-rise waistband creates a smooth transition between the fitted top and longer skirt. Layer a light-wash denim jacket over the outfit to add texture and practical coverage. Flat sandals, low wedges, or simple sneakers all work with this combination. Complete the look with a woven bag, understated earrings, and sunglasses in a tortoiseshell frame. If a full maxi length overwhelms your height, try an ankle-length version that reveals the shoes. A skirt with an opaque lining will also help the white fabric look polished in bright daylight.
8. Beige Bra Top With Matching Suit

Wearing a beige bra top beneath a matching suit creates a modern take on neutral tailoring. Choose a blazer and trousers in camel, sand, taupe, or light beige, allowing the top to blend naturally into the palette. Slight differences in shade can keep the outfit from looking flat. An oversized blazer provides more coverage, while high-rise pants reduce the space between the separates. Finish with pointed pumps, leather loafers, or streamlined sneakers. A structured handbag and sculptural earrings add interest without interrupting the monochromatic effect. Look for fabrics with different textures, such as a ribbed top beneath smooth suiting. For a longer visual line, keep the shoes close to the color of the trousers rather than introducing a sharp contrast.
9. Beige Bra Top With Denim Maxi Skirt

Denim maxi skirts give a beige bra top a casual foundation while providing plenty of lower-body coverage. Select a high-waisted skirt with a front slit so walking feels comfortable and the outfit does not appear too heavy. Medium or dark blue denim creates an appealing contrast against warm beige. Add a cropped cardigan, fitted denim jacket, or open button-down shirt when temperatures change. Western-inspired ankle boots give the look character, while white sneakers make it suitable for everyday errands. A medium-sized shoulder bag and a leather belt can add definition. If you have a shorter frame, choose a skirt that ends above the ankle. Keeping the top streamlined also prevents the long denim silhouette from overpowering your proportions.
10. Beige Bra Top With Pleated Mini Skirt

A pleated mini skirt can create a playful, preppy outfit when paired with a simple beige bra top. Black, navy, brown, or checked fabric will give the neutral top a clear point of contrast. Choose a high-rise skirt and layer an oversized cardigan or boxy blazer over the combination. This makes the shorter pieces feel intentional rather than overly exposed. Loafers with ankle socks provide a classic finish, while sneakers create a sportier direction. Add a small shoulder bag and subtle stud earrings. You can also wear opaque tights and knee-high boots during cooler weather. If a mini length is not comfortable, use the same styling formula with a pleated skirt that finishes just above or below the knee.
11. Beige Bra Top With Tailored Shorts And Blazer

Tailored shorts help transform a beige bra top into a polished warm-weather outfit. Select high-waisted shorts with a longer inseam, front pleats, and a relaxed leg opening. Cream, black, camel, or chocolate brown will coordinate easily with the top. Add a lightweight blazer in a matching or complementary shade for structure and extra coverage. Leather slides create a comfortable daytime outfit, while low block heels make the combination feel dressier. Finish with a structured tote, a slim belt, and simple metallic jewelry. Avoid shorts that are tight at both the waist and thigh if you want a relaxed tailored effect. A blazer that reaches below the shorts’ waistband can also create a balanced line when worn open.
12. Beige Bra Top With Olive Pants And Oversized Shirt

Beige and olive create a grounded color palette that feels relaxed without looking dull. Wear the bra top with high-rise olive trousers, utility pants, or softly draped wide-leg pants. Then add an oversized white, cream, or striped button-down shirt. Leave it open for an easy outer layer, or button the lower half and allow the beige neckline to remain visible. Tan sandals, white sneakers, or brown loafers will maintain the natural color story. Complete the outfit with a woven crossbody bag and simple gold jewelry. Rolling the shirt sleeves can keep the oversized layer from overwhelming your frame. For more definition, tuck one side of the shirt into the waistband or choose a style with a curved hem.
13. Beige Bra Top With Black Maxi Skirt

A black maxi skirt creates a dramatic but uncomplicated foundation for a beige bra top. Look for a high-waisted A-line, slip, or column skirt based on the amount of movement you prefer. The darker bottom anchors the light neutral top and gives the outfit a clear visual structure. Add a black belt if the skirt has a simple waistband. Pointed flats, minimal sandals, or ankle boots can complete the long line. A cropped black jacket provides coverage without hiding the waist, while a longer cardigan offers a softer silhouette. Finish with a compact bag and one noticeable accessory, such as bold earrings or a cuff bracelet. Keep the remaining details restrained so the strong two-color palette remains the focus.
14. Beige Bra Top With Gray Trousers And Cardigan

Cool gray tailoring provides a subtle contrast to the warmth of a beige bra top. Choose high-rise charcoal, dove gray, or heathered trousers with a straight or wide leg. Layer a soft gray cardigan over the top, either worn open or fastened at one button near the center. This creates coverage while preserving the fitted shape underneath. Black loafers add definition, whereas cream sneakers keep the palette light. A gray or taupe handbag will tie the tones together without requiring an exact color match. Mixing textures is especially useful in a neutral outfit, so consider wool-blend trousers, a ribbed bra top, and a fine-knit cardigan. Add a silver necklace or watch for a clean finishing detail.
15. Beige Bra Top With Leather Pants And Trench Coat

Mixing a soft beige bra top with sleek leather pants creates an outfit built around contrasting textures. Black or deep brown pants are easy choices, especially in a high-waisted straight-leg cut. Add a beige or camel trench coat to soften the leather and provide a longer outer layer. The coat can remain open to frame the fitted top or be belted when more coverage is needed. Choose pointed boots or low heels for a streamlined finish. A structured handbag and small metallic earrings will complement the polished materials. If full leather pants feel restrictive, try coated denim or a relaxed faux-leather style. Avoid adding too many glossy accessories because the pants already provide a noticeable surface and strong visual interest.
16. Beige Bra Top With Sweatpants And Bomber Jacket

Comfortable pieces can still form a coordinated outfit when their colors and proportions are considered. Pair a beige bra top with high-rise gray, cream, or chocolate sweatpants that taper slightly at the ankle. Add an oversized bomber jacket in olive, black, taupe, or coordinating beige. Clean sneakers and a compact crossbody bag keep the outfit practical for travel, errands, or relaxed weekends. Choose sweatpants with a smooth waistband and limited branding for a more refined appearance. A baseball cap can provide a sporty final touch, while small hoop earrings add polish. If you want more torso coverage, select a longline bra top or zip the bomber partially. The fitted top prevents the relaxed pants and jacket from looking overly bulky.
17. Beige Bra Top With Printed Midi Skirt

A printed midi skirt can add color and movement without competing with a neutral beige bra top. Florals, abstract patterns, checks, and soft animal prints are all workable choices. Look for a print containing cream, tan, or brown so the top feels connected to the skirt. A high waist will create a defined silhouette and make the cropped length easier to wear. Add a lightweight cardigan if you prefer coverage around the arms and back. Ballet flats, slingbacks, or simple sandals keep the outfit feminine and comfortable. Choose a bag in one of the quieter colors from the print rather than matching its brightest shade. Finish with delicate earrings and avoid a large necklace if the pattern already makes a strong statement.
18. Beige Bra Top With Parachute Pants And Overshirt

For a relaxed streetwear outfit, style a fitted beige bra top with roomy parachute pants. Black, cream, khaki, or muted gray pants create an easy foundation. The adjustable waist and ankle details found on many parachute designs can help you customize the silhouette. Add an oversized denim, cotton, or lightweight nylon overshirt, leaving it open to frame the top. Retro sneakers or chunky trainers balance the volume below. Complete the look with a crossbody bag, simple sunglasses, and minimal jewelry. Keep the bra top smooth and streamlined so it contrasts clearly with the gathered pants. If you are petite, choose a less exaggerated leg shape or tighten the ankle cords to prevent the fabric from overwhelming your frame.
19. Beige Bra Top With White Jeans And Tan Accessories

White jeans give a beige bra top a bright, clean background that works especially well in spring and summer. Select straight, wide-leg, or gently flared denim with a high-rise waistband. Off-white jeans create a softer transition, while crisp white produces more contrast. Add a tan belt, matching leather sandals, and a structured caramel-colored bag to warm up the palette. A lightweight beige blazer or open linen shirt can provide another neutral layer. Gold jewelry suits the earthy tones, but keep the pieces simple for a fresh finish. Check the denim in natural light to make sure it offers the coverage you want. A smooth front and thicker fabric can also help white jeans maintain a polished appearance.
20. Beige Bra Top With Denim Shorts And Linen Shirt

A beige bra top, denim shorts, and an open linen shirt form an uncomplicated summer outfit. Choose high-waisted shorts with a comfortable inseam and a slightly relaxed leg opening. Medium-wash denim feels classic, while ecru or black denim offers a different neutral combination. Layer a white, pale blue, or striped linen shirt over the top and roll the sleeves loosely. Flat sandals or low-profile sneakers will keep the look comfortable for long days. Add a canvas tote, woven crossbody bag, and practical sunglasses. If you want a smoother silhouette, avoid overly bulky shirt pockets and heavily distressed shorts. A longer shirt hem can provide extra back coverage while still allowing the complete outfit to feel light and breathable.
21. Beige Bra Top With Column Skirt And Kitten Heels

A fitted column skirt creates a streamlined outfit with a beige bra top while keeping the overall shape sophisticated. Choose a high-rise skirt in black, cream, chocolate, or matching beige. A back or side slit will make the narrow cut easier to walk in. Add a cropped blazer for structure or a lightweight wrap for softer coverage. Kitten heels or pointed slingbacks complement the clean silhouette without appearing too heavy. Carry a small structured bag and choose one refined jewelry detail, such as drop earrings or a slim bracelet. If you prefer less definition around the hips, select a column skirt in a substantial fabric with gentle stretch. A longer bra top can also minimize the gap between the top and waistband.
22. Beige Bra Top With Capri Pants And Ballet Flats

Capri pants and ballet flats give a beige bra top a simple, retro-inspired direction. Choose slim black capris for contrast or cream tailored capris for a lighter tonal outfit. The pants should end near the lower calf rather than directly at the widest point. Add a cropped cardigan, fitted blazer, or open button-down shirt to complete the upper half. Classic ballet flats, slingback flats, or low Mary Jane shoes work well with the shorter trouser length. Finish with a small top-handle bag, narrow sunglasses, and understated earrings. If slim capris are not your preference, try a slightly wider cropped trouser. Keeping the waistband high will balance the cropped top and create a more intentional transition between the pieces.
23. Beige Bra Top Over A White T-Shirt With Jeans

Layering a beige bra top over a fitted white T-shirt provides more coverage and creates a clear fashion statement. A close-fitting crew-neck or short-sleeve tee works best because excess fabric can bunch beneath the top. Pair the layered combination with high-waisted straight jeans in light, medium, or dark blue. Add loafers, retro sneakers, or ankle boots based on the season. A structured shoulder bag and simple belt will make the look feel finished. Choose a beige bra top with clean lines, wide straps, or a corset-inspired shape so it sits securely over the shirt. This styling approach can also make a very cropped top easier to wear. Keep the remaining layers minimal so the intentional double-top effect remains visible.
24. Beige Bra Top With Knit Skirt And Cardigan

A coordinated knit skirt and cardigan can soften the sharper, fitted shape of a beige bra top. Choose an oatmeal, cream, taupe, or chocolate knit set with a high-waisted midi skirt. Wear the cardigan open for a relaxed layered effect or fasten one or two buttons for more coverage. Sleek ankle boots work well in cooler weather, while leather slides suit transitional days. Add a medium-sized shoulder bag and simple jewelry with a smooth finish. Mixing slightly different beige tones creates depth and prevents the outfit from appearing flat. Look for a skirt lining if the knit is loose or lightly colored. A bra top with a wider underband will also sit more naturally beside the substantial texture of the knit pieces.
25. Beige Bra Top With Sequin Skirt And Tuxedo Blazer

A sequin skirt can turn a simple beige bra top into a polished party outfit without requiring complicated styling. Choose a high-waisted midi skirt in bronze, champagne, black, or muted gold. The warm neutral top balances the skirt’s shine and keeps the color palette cohesive. Layer a black, cream, or beige tuxedo blazer over the outfit for structure and coverage. Minimal heeled sandals or pointed pumps are enough to complete the look. Carry a smooth satin clutch or compact leather bag rather than another heavily embellished accessory. Keep jewelry limited to earrings or a single bracelet. If all-over sequins feel too bold, choose a skirt with scattered embellishment or a metallic woven finish for a softer interpretation.
Conclusion:
These 25 beige bra top outfit ideas show how one fitted neutral piece can work with relaxed denim, sharp tailoring, long skirts, comfortable pants, and seasonal layers. The most successful combinations balance the cropped top with high-rise bottoms and an outer layer that suits your preferred coverage. You can keep the palette soft with cream and camel or add contrast through black, olive, gray, and blue. Fabric choice also changes the mood, from casual linen and denim to polished satin and tailoring. Most importantly, select a bra top with the support, strap width, and length that makes you comfortable. Once the foundation feels right, shoes and accessories can easily personalize each complete outfit.
